1.2 Effective Study Techniques
To master the basics, consider employing the following study techniques:
- Active Learning: Engage with the material through discussions, teaching others, or applying concepts in practical scenarios.
- Spaced Repetition: Break study sessions into intervals with rest periods in between to enhance memory retention.
- Utilize Visual Aids: Diagrams, charts, and infographics can help visualize complex ideas and make learning more engaging.
